Most of the videos were made by award-winning director Lasse Hallstrom, who today is well-known for movies such as My Life As A Dog, What's Eating Gilbert Grape and The Cider House Rules. Hallstrom devised a style that included many close-ups of the band, particularly the girls, often shot in such a way that you look at one person’s profile while a straight on shot of another takes up most of the screen.
